One of Nedap newest products is the Nedap Luna: a day calendar for elderly people with - an incipient form - of dementia. Since this is, besides several software solutions, our only hardware product within Nedap Healthcare, we would like to show it to the customers and visitors who come to our department. Therefore, we would like to develop a test setup that demonstrates the product at the same time.
The test setup will need to be able to act as a continuous test for the Nedap Luna. Currently, testing for a release is still mostly done manually, which takes a lot of time. By building an automated tester, we can speed up this process and improve its quality. Preferably with a lot of moving parts, so that it will appeal well to the imagination as a demonstration. A simple example for inspiration is Ikea's Poang tester (tinyurl.com/ikeatester), which simulates someone sitting down and shows on a counter how many times they have done so.
So in summary, we are looking for a student to develop a test setup for the Nedap Luna that:
1) Continuously tests the main functionality of the Luna for stability;
2) And that can stand for inspiration for visitors and customers in our department.
